#3e34c1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3e34c1 is composed of 24.3% red, 20.4%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67.9% cyan, 73.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 244.3 degrees, a saturation of 57.6% and a lightness of 48%. #3e34c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c68ff with #000083.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#3e34c1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020208 is the darkest color, while #f8f7f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e34c1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#77767f is the less saturated color, while #1605f0 is the most saturated one.
